Constellation, an Exelon company, announced that a 108 MW agreement is in place to help three commercial customers power their operations with clean renewable energy.

"Based on sizable commitments from Kimberly-Clark, a global personal care corporation; Hewlett Packard Enterprise (HPE), a global leader in supercomputing, next generation storage, and networking solutions; and Manheim, a Cox Automotive brand and a leading provider of vehicle remarketing services, Constellation has agreed to purchase power and project-specific renewable energy certificates (RECs) from the Rayos del Sol Solar Project, currently under development in Cameron County, Texas. 174 Power Global, a leading solar and energy storage company, is building the solar farm, which is expected to achieve commercial operation in 2022," Constellation said

"To simplify the purchase, each of the three customers will use Constellation’s Offsite Renewables (CORe) retail power product, which enables the development of, and increases access to, renewable energy for businesses by removing the significant hurdles associated with traditional offsite power purchase agreements (PPAs). As part of this transaction, Constellation will purchase energy and RECs from Rayos del Sol and will then sell the power and project-specific RECs to the customers’ retail accounts," Constellation said

The customer agreements are 10 year terms, and begin in 2022

"By combining the simplified contracting and aggregation process of CORe with the commitment and involvement from sustainability-minded companies such as these, Constellation is able to offer more customers access to the economic and sustainability benefits of large-scale, offsite renewable energy projects," Constellation said
